            Learning outcomes
        
        
            To know the main stages of research, basic methods of organizing complex data structures, the specifics of geological data and organization of access to them, features of complex hydrogeological and engineering-geological models, features of preparation of research results for testing and reporting. Be able to determine the necessary data, forms of their submission to solve problems; creatively implement the solution of scientific problems in accordance with the defined goal; to substantiate the feasibility of using different methods to achieve this goal, to present the results in accordance with current legislation

            Course content
        
        
            Students learn the basics of scientific work, mastering modern methodology and research methods. Students get acquainted with the stages of development of algorithms for solving scientific problems, their presentation and evaluation. These stages include the formulation and solution of theoretical and applied problems of groundwater reserves assessment, assessment of the complexity of engineering and geological conditions. The principles of scenario organization and their implementation in scientific problems are studying

            Assessment methods and criteria
        
        
            interim reporting on the results of work performed; preliminary consideration of the work at the Department of Hydrogeology; verification of academic integrity for textual borrowing; defense of the master's thesis at the meeting of the examination commission of the department
